Ā Ā Ā Read moreLululemon mixed with blue bottle lighting and wework interior aesthetic. An aspiring Apple Store of coffee shops. Some casual conversations in here, but a bit of a quiet, proper, curated ambiance. Feels like a scene from the movie āHerā with people in their own zones. Not quite the hang-out coffee spot the yopros may be looking for after Saturday brunch, but a cool place to exist in nonetheless. Solid floor to ceiling wall of natural lighting. If you want drip coffee, they have a $6 pourover with Chemex option (South American blend, or single origin Colombia). I went with the single origin: light body, floral, hibiscus flavor mixed with strawberry, long finish, high acidity. Overall a great drip coffee.
